7.8.4 Controlling the ITB Cleaner Shifting Mechanism

0003-1180
The machine moves the ITB cleaner to and from the ITB for removal of toner remaining on the ITB. To bring the
cleaner into contact with the belt, the DC controller drives the ITB cleaner shift motor (M21) at the following timing
of operation:
1. immediately after the start of secondary transfer, the DC controller generates the ITB cleaner shift motor drive
signal so that M21 rotates clockwise for about 0.8 sec.
2. the shift cam rotates clockwise, raising the shift arm (thereby locking the ITB cleaner in place against the ITB).
3. when cleaning of the ITB is done, the DC controller generates the ITB center shift motor drive signal so that M21
rotates clockwise for about 0.8 sec.
4. the shift cam rotates clockwise so that the shift arm lowers (thereby causing the ITB cleaner to move away from
the ITB).
